About This Location

Discover peaceful, year-round tent camping at Hazen Bay on the shores of Lake Sakakawea, managed by the National Park Service in North Dakota.

Hazen Bay offers a rugged and tranquil escape situated directly along the expansive waters of Lake Sakakawea. As a National Park Service managed site, it provides a simple, back-to-basics experience that highlights the raw beauty of the North Dakota landscape. The terrain is defined by the open, rolling vistas typical of the Midwest, making it an ideal destination for those looking to disconnect and enjoy the quiet surroundings of one of the state's most significant reservoirs.

This location is specifically tailored for tent campers seeking a primitive outdoor experience. Because the site does not offer hookups or listed amenities, visitors should arrive fully self-sufficient and prepared for a remote stay. It is a perfect spot for individuals or small groups who prefer a minimalist approach to camping and want to immerse themselves in the natural environment.

Open year-round, Hazen Bay is best suited for those who enjoy solitude and the flexibility of off-season travel. Whether you are looking to spend time by the water or simply enjoy the vast prairie skies, this site serves as a quiet basecamp for outdoor enthusiasts who appreciate the simplicity of traditional tent camping.
